Biomass into Geothermal energy:
B: Consists of all different types of things like wood,gas, alcohol, crops, and all of this is taken to a hopper.
These things are burned, and this heat is used to reheat slightly cooled superheated fluid from the earth.
G: We drill into the earth and get the superheated fluid through wells, this water was absorbed from presipitation and heated by magma.
This fluid released steam, but when it's dumped into the holding tanks it loses some of this heat, which is replaced when the heat boils water again from the biomass.
This steam is forced into a turbine turning it, which turns magnets, that charge electricity.
This is Geothermal Energy and Biomass in a nutshell.
